> > about non-existing directories, like usr/share/dialign-t. You only need
> > to create the diretories first, if you e.g. use `install' instead of
> > dh_install or of you want to create links there.
> I guess this is handled too by install -D.
It is. But many users miss it and then the package FTBFS because of the
non-existing target directory. However, install is only useful, if you
have to rename the source or if you have to set special permissions, not
handled by dh_fixperms. I often miss the possibility to use this
dehelper script with:
dh_fixperms $target $permissions
IMHO this would reduce the necessity to use chmod or install in
debian/rules.
